The Legal Process of Obtaining a Driving License in Finland
In Finland, getting a driving license includes numerous actions that ensure prospects are effectively prepared to drive. The procedure can be time-consuming however is developed to ensure that all motorists possess the needed understanding and skills to operate a car safely. Below is a breakdown of the process:
1. Figure out the Type of License Required
Finland has a number of various kinds of driving licenses, classified by automobile type. Each class has specific requirements regarding age, training, and testing. Here is a summary of the types:

Usage of Digital Services
Finland is known for its innovative digital services, including the driving license application process. Prospects must develop an account in the Finnish Transport and Communications Agency (Traficom) system to follow the necessary steps and track their application.
3. Enlist in Driving School
When the preferred license class is determined, candidates need to register in an approved driving school. The driving school will offer theoretical lessons and useful driving direction, which includes:

After finishing the requisite theoretical guideline, candidates must pass a composed test showing their knowledge of road guidelines and security.
5. Behind-the-Wheel Training
Following success in the theoretical exam, prospects need to undergo a series of useful driving lessons. This training typically includes:

Q1: How long does it take to get a driving license in Finland?
The entire process can take anywhere from a number of months to a year, depending upon the individual's preparation and schedule of driving school resources.
Q2: Can I use my foreign driving license in Finland?
You can utilize an EU/EEA driving license in Finland. Nevertheless, non-EU licenses will need conversion if you prepare to remain in Finland for more than 6 months.
Q3: What occurs if I stop working the useful driving test?
Prospects can reattempt the driving test after a waiting period. They will receive feedback on locations for improvement.
Q4: What charges do I face if captured driving with a phony license?
Charges can differ but usually involve fines, legal charges, and a possible restriction from obtaining a driving license in the future.
Q5: Are there any age restrictions on driving schools?
Usually, there are no upper age limits for enrolling in driving schools, however specific age requirements apply to acquiring specific classes of licenses.
